Half-time Spanish Hospital Interpreter
Required Qualifications
- A bachelor's degree in language(s) or an equivalent combination of education and experience is necessary.
- Fluency in both spoken and written English and Spanish is necessary (proficiency will be tested annually)
- Familiarity with the various cultures involved is necessary.
- Excellent oral and written communications skills; ability to effectively transmit, receive, and interpret ideas, information, and needs through appropriate communication methods and behaviors.
- Demonstrated ability to manage multiple concurrent objectives, projects, groups, or activities, making effective judgments as to prioritizing and time allocation. Demonstrates high attention to detail and problem-solving skills.
- 6 months’ previous healthcare-related experience
- Familiarity with EMR (electronic medical record)
- Demonstrated ability to utilize technology for interpreting services (Skype, Face Time, Zoom, etc.)
- Experience in fast-paced, high-volume work environment
- Professional experience working effectively with individuals from a variety of backgrounds and perspectives.
Desirable Qualifications
- Previous experience with Epic
